Scheme description / Schemenbeschreibung
Position of announcementRef in the XML-Tree / Position von announcementRef im XML-Baum
- Parent: <stopDescription>
- Children: <trigger>, <periodic>, <outputLanguages>
Multiplicity / Anzahl
Semantics / Bedeutung
The element <announcementRef> allows for referencing an <announcement>. Via the childelements <trigger> and <periodic> the usage of the announcement can be descibed. Its child <outputLanguages> is used to specify which languages to output for an announcement if only a subset of the available ones is required.

Attributes of announcementRef / Attribute von announcementRef
- ref: This refers to the id attribute of the associated announcement element.
- xs:anyAttribute: This provides an extension point for non-railML® attributes in a foreign namespace. How to use it?
- operatingPeriodRef: This refers to the id attribute of the associated <operatingPeriod> element.
This operatingPeriod constraints the dates the referenced announcement is valid. If this is absent the referenced announcement holds for the stopDescription without further restrictions. - target: specifies the target output of the passenger information (e.g. info for output in train or at the platform).
- station: indicates that passenger info is to be output via the stationary info system at the platform/station.
- train: indicates that passenger info is to be output via the onboard info system in the train.
- priority: specifies the priority of the announcements. if multiple announcements apply, the order in which they are played is determined by the priority (highest priority first).
Syntactic Constraints / Syntaktische Beschränkungen
- ref xs:IDREF, mandatory
- operatingPeriodRef xs:IDREF, optional
- target: xs:string; either station or train
- priority: xs:integer
